What s the difference between oracle mod and remainder.
Difference between round and floor function in oracle.
While floor rounds down to the nearest number ceiling rounds up.
For example if cell a1 contains 23 7825 and you want to round that value to two decimal places you can use the following formula.
Default value of i is 0.
There is also a big difference when expressing both functions.
The oracle plsql floor function returns the largest integer value that is equal to or less than a number.
The function returns the same data type as the numeric data type of the argument.
The round function rounds a number to a specified number of digits.
Both functions are helpful and work in a similar way.
Round a1 2 will return 23 78.
Differences between the mod and remainder function results.
Round returns n rounded to integer places to the right of the decimal point.
Examples of the oracle ceil and floor function.
Pictorial presentation of floor function.
Compare trunc and round functions difference between trunc and round functions oracle published by sqlandplsql to learn more about the oracle sql pl sql performance tuning database modeling ubuntu mysql etc suggestions comments feedbacks and referrals are highly appreciated.
Description of the illustration round number gif.
N can be any numeric datatype or any nonnumeric datatype that can be implicitly.
The mod function uses the floor function in its computation logic and the remainder function uses round.
This only applies to the numbers who have a fractional part or are not an exact number.
If you omit integer then n is rounded to 0 places.
Round can go up or down but floor always goes down.
Round returns n rounded to i places to the right of the decimal point.
What s the difference between floor and ceiling in oracle.
The difference is that remainder uses round in its calculation and mod uses the floor function.
The difference is quite small.
For this reason the values returned from the two functions can differ as shown in listing 9.
Select floor 4 93 from dual.
The ceil function rounded the answer to 3 while the floor function rounded down the answer to 2.
Regarding exact numbers there is no need to round up the number.
They are both pretty similar.
Here is the result.
Here are some examples of the ceil and floor functions.
The argument integer can be negative to round off digits left of the decimal point.
Ceiling returns number rounded up away from zero to the nearest multiple of significance.
The statement below returns 4 which is the largest integer value of given number 4 93 as specified in the argument.